gpt4 book ai didi

jquery - 防止在 jQuery FullCalendar 中呈现其他月份事件

转载 作者:行者123 更新时间:2023-12-01 01:04:37 25 4
gpt4 key购买 nike

我想禁止 fullcalendar 显示其他月份单元格中的事件。我想我可以通过 eventRender 事件来做到这一点。

$('#calendar').fullCalendar({
events: $.fullCalendar.myFeed(),
eventRender: function (event, element) {
if (event.start.getMonth() != ????)
$(element).hide();
}
});

我不知道用什么来代替???获取日历的当前月份。有人有一些建议吗?

最佳答案

我想没有办法从此事件中引用父日历。 “this”指的是事件对象。我没有意识到 View 也作为第三个参数传递。我能够使用以下代码完成此任务:

    $('#calendar').fullCalendar({
events: $.fullCalendar.myFeed(),
eventRender: function (event, element, view) {
if (event.start.getMonth() != view.start.getMonth())
return false;
}
});

关于jquery - 防止在 jQuery FullCalendar 中呈现其他月份事件,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4675989/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com